Question 168666: Each month in UP. a year level generates an average of 28 lbs of paper trash for recycling. Assume the standard deviation is 21lbs. Assume the variable is approximately normally distributed. If a year level is selected at random find the percentage of generating:
A. 0 between 27 and 31 lbs per month.
B. More than 30.2 lbs per month.

z(27) = (27-28)/21 = -0.04762
z(31) = (31-28)/21 = 0.14286
P(27 < x < 31) = P(-0.04762 < z < 0.14286) = 0.07579

B. More than 30.2 lbs per month.
z(30.2) = (30.2-28)/21 = 0.104762
P(x > 30.2) = P(z > 0.104762) = 0.45828..
